/** * @license * Copyright Google LLC All Rights Reserved. * * Use of this source code is governed by an MIT-style license that can be * found in the LICENSE file at https://angular.io/license */ import { ComponentHarness, HarnessPredicate, } from '@angular/cdk/testing'; export class _MatTooltipHarnessBase extends ComponentHarness { /** Shows the tooltip. */ async show() { const host = await this.host(); // We need to dispatch both `touchstart` and a hover event, because the tooltip binds // different events depending on the device. The `changedTouches` is there in case the // element has ripples. await host.dispatchEvent('touchstart', { changedTouches: [] }); await host.hover(); const panel = await this._optionalPanel(); await panel?.dispatchEvent('animationend', { animationName: this._showAnimationName }); } /** Hides the tooltip. */ async hide() { const host = await this.host(); // We need to dispatch both `touchstart` and a hover event, because // the tooltip binds different events depending on the device. await host.dispatchEvent('touchend'); await host.mouseAway(); const panel = await this._optionalPanel(); await panel?.dispatchEvent('animationend', { animationName: this._hideAnimationName }); } /** Gets whether the tooltip is open. */ async isOpen() { const panel = await this._optionalPanel(); return !!panel && !(await panel.hasClass(this._hiddenClass)); } /** Gets a promise for the tooltip panel's text. */ async getTooltipText() { const panel = await this._optionalPanel(); return panel ? panel.text() : ''; } } /** Harness for interacting with a standard mat-tooltip in tests. */ class MatTooltipHarness extends _MatTooltipHarnessBase { constructor() { super(...arguments); this._optionalPanel = this.documentRootLocatorFactory().locatorForOptional('.mat-mdc-tooltip'); this._hiddenClass = 'mat-mdc-tooltip-hide'; this._showAnimationName = 'mat-mdc-tooltip-show'; this._hideAnimationName = 'mat-mdc-tooltip-hide'; } static { this.hostSelector = '.mat-mdc-tooltip-trigger'; } /** * Gets a `HarnessPredicate` that can be used to search for a tooltip trigger with specific * attributes. * @param options Options for narrowing the search. * @return a `HarnessPredicate` configured with the given options. */ static with(options = {}) { return new HarnessPredicate(this, options); } } export { MatTooltipHarness }; //#
